TVA Gallatin Fossil Plant is one of the leading public power companies with more than 33,000-megawatts generating capacity. Through more than 150 locally owned distributors, TVA provides power to over 8 million residents of the Tennessee Valley. Headquartered in Knoxville, TVA Gallatin Fossil Plant also has operations in Gallatin, Tenn. The company serves throughout Tennessee, as well as some parts of Alabama, Georgia, Kentucky, Mississippi, North Carolina and Virginia. TVA also sells power to more than 60 large industrial customers and federal installations. Through its river system operations, TVA reduces flooding, provides river transportation and power production, maintains water quality, supports recreation, and promotes judicious land use. TVA s power system consists of a diverse mix of fuel sources, including fossil, nuclear, hydro and renewable. The company has coal-fired and combustion-turbine plants, nuclear plants, hydroelectric dams and pumped-storage plant, and solar power sites, wind-power site, and methane gas site.

Tennessee Valley Association is one of the largest public power companies in the United States. Operational for more than 70 years, TVA generates more than 33,000 megawatts of electricity every month. Through 158 locally owned distributors, the organization provides electrical power to more than 8.5 million residents of Tennessee. Established by the United States Congress, it also provides antiflood and navigation services on the Tennessee River, and promotes agricultural and industrial development. Tennessee Valley Association s power-service area covers more than 80,000-square-miles in the southeast, including Mississippi, Kentucky, Alabama, Georgia, North Carolina, and Virginia. Its employees are stationed at various offices and plants in Knoxville, Chattanooga, Nashville, Tenn., and Muscle Shoals, Ala. Additionally, the orgnization operates various regional customer-service centers, watershed teams and offices in economic development regions, more than 40 coal-fired, combustion turbine, nuclear and pumped-storage plants, and over 29 hydroelectric dams. It offers sells power top more than 55 industries and federal agencies.

Maintaining a brown box facility in Cleveland, Tenn., Georgia-Pacific Corporation is one of the world s leading manufacturers and marketers of tissue, packaging, paper, building products and related chemicals. Headquartered in Atlanta, the company employs nearly 55,000 people at more than 300 locations in North America and Europe. Its consumer tissue brands include Quilted Northern, Angel Soft, Brawny, Sparkle, Soft n Gentle, Mardi Gras, So-Dri and Vanity Fair, as well as the Dixie brand of disposable cups, plates and cutlery. Georgia-Pacific Corporation s building products manufacturing companies are among the United States leading suppliers of building products to lumber and building materials dealers, as well as to large do-it-yourself warehouse retailers.
